In 1834, French chemist Antoine Jérôme Balard discovered HOCl as the infection-fighting compound found naturally in the white blood cells of the human body. Balard’s work would most notably used thereafter by armies in World War I and World War II for wound cleaning and to neutralize chemical burns. Today, it is most commonly used on humans, animals and the natural environment to clean and disinfect.

THE EFFECTIVENESS 

HOCl works to break down the cells that are creating an infection by destroying the cell membrane and its DNA, thus halting its replication or growth process. The human body produces HOCl to reverse markers of epidermal aging, protect against environmental aggressors and cleanse the skin. When utilized as an application outside the human body, PH-neutral HOCl solution works in much the same way.
